Our PMI testing provides elemental composition and grade identification of alloys and carbon content of alloys, eliminating the need for material cutouts or laboratory analyses.

Shaw Pipeline Services helps operators and contractors identify and meet alloy and carbon steel regulatory requirements by performing Positive Material Identification (PMI) testing. Our team of experts helps determine the chemical composition of metal used and identifies carbon equivalency sections which do not meet the required standards. PMI/OES testing ensures materials are marked according to the owner’s specifications and verify manufacturer mill test reports are accurate before and after the materials are placed into service.

MAXIMIZE EFFICIENCY

PMI testing allows clients to verify steel specification and helps operators identify their desired material properties for heat resistance, corrosion resistance and durability. Having the right material in place and knowing immediate carbon equivalency helps ensure safe and efficient welding practices while avoiding lost time, down time and loss of revenue.

ADVANCED TECHNOLOGY

With our fully portable PMI/OES testing system, our technicians are able to mobilize to any location and identify the metal quality and quantity of the material composition with uncompromising accuracy equivalent to laboratory results.

BENEFITS

  • Precise analysis of N*, C, P*, S*, Sn*, As* and B* determinations (*with UVTouch probe)
  • High-resolution optics with closed carbon fiber construction, guarantees stable measuring results, even in motion and temperature changes
  • Jet-stream technology for analysis of samples of irregular form, size and shape
  • Rapid and accurate analysis
  • Certifies components requiring NACE MR0175/ISO 15156
  • Field testing with laboratory quality
  • Reduced risk of company liability with documented information
  • Fast audit times
  • Compliance with local government and industry requirements
